概要

クイックファクト: Three generations of the Gorordo family lived in this 19th-century residence before it became a museum in the 1980s. Its volcanic stone walls, narra floorboards, and capiz-shell windows showcase how wealthy Filipino families lived during the Spanish colonial era.

見どころ: Step into the kitchen and you will find the original wood-fired brick oven still intact, the same one where the Gorordo matriarch once baked pan de sal each morning. The ceiling above the dining table features a removable panel, a clever design that let the family pull up a bottle of wine from the cellar below without leaving their chairs.
